PURPOSE:To develop an electrostatic image which has a relatively low potential by a single-component development system which uses insulating magnetic toner by charging a developer with which the electrostatic image electrostatically by friction. CONSTITUTION:Toner is supplied onto a sleeve from a hopper 7. The toner is conveyed to a development area 8 through the rotation of the sleeve, but a thin fixed layer of toner and a movable layer on the fixed layer are formed on the sleeve and the toner is charged electrostatically by the friction between the fixed layer and movable layer to a quantity suitable for development. The toner contacts a photosensitive body which holds an electrostatic latent image, which is developed, but the electrostatic potential obtained by frictional charging is maintained at any time without being affected by a charge present between the sleeve and a drum and stable electrostatic charging characteristics having no variance are obtained. Consequently, an electrostatic latent image with a low potential can be developed. |
